Good Start for Newhizzle, Bad Start for Hinkle

It's competing fortunes for Mark Newhouse and Grant Hinkle. Newhouse, seated at Table 176, recently raised his button to 3,500 and was called by big blind Peter Mavro. Mavro check-called another 3,700 from Newhouse on a flop of {J-Spades} {10-Clubs} {2-Clubs}. When the turn paired deuces, {2-Hearts}, Mavro checked again and then folded to a bet of 10,500 from Newhouse.

A few tables over, Hinkle took down a small pot preflop, but it was the table talk that caught our attention. Hinkle started the day with 85,800 chips. Sitting with the button, he reraised Samuel Woo preflop from 3,000 to 8,000. Once action folded around, Woo asked for a count.

"After I lost the last two pots, about 55,000," said Hinkle. He won that pot, but even with 60,000, has last more than a quarter of his stack in the first thirty minutes.
